Right and left prefrontal transcranial magnetic stimulation at 1 Hz does not affect mood in healthy volunteers
<p style="text-align:justify;"> <b>Background:</b> Prefrontal repetitive transcranial magnetic stimulation (rTMS) has been used to induce side-specific mood changes in volunteers and patients. To clarify inconsistencies between reports that used different stimulation fre...
